Is the wife entitled to know all of her husband's financial affairs, or are there only certain financial matters she is entitled to know?

The wife has rights over her husband, such as maintenance (nafaqa) and housing, but she does not have the right to question him about what money he possesses, nor is he obligated to inform her of it. This is because her questioning may lead to the disruption of marital life and the occurrence of discord. Therefore, the wife should follow the prophetic guidance in leaving what does not concern her. For this reason, the wife has an independent financial ذمة (financial liability/standing), and her husband does not have the right to interfere in her affairs, just as she does not have the right to interfere in the affairs of his money.
